WebWhen the day of the week is provided before the month, the day of the week should be followed by a comma. When the date appears in the middle of a sentence, commas should appear both before and after the year. Examples. The store closed its doors for good on Wednesday, October 15, 1958. WebIn American English usage, many writers and editors feel that a comma should precede and with three or more items in a series. Example: I would like to order a salad, a sandwich, and dessert. Newspapers and magazines do not generally use this rule as print space is too valuable to use on what might be considered extraneous punctuation.

WebMar 5, 2024 · Before the conjunction (whether it’s “or” or “and”), you can choose to add a comma. This is called the Oxford comma (or serial comma ); it’s recommended by most style guides, but it’s not mandatory. Example: Oxford comma She didn’t know whether to name the cat Misty, Tiger, or Whiskers.
